Introduction to CRM Automation

CRM automation refers to the use of software tools and technologies to streamline and enhance customer relationship management processes. In today’s fast-paced business environment, the significance of CRM automation cannot be overstated, as it allows organizations to efficiently manage interactions with current and potential customers, ultimately leading to improved customer satisfaction and loyalty. By automating repetitive tasks and providing insightful data analysis, businesses can focus more on strategic initiatives and less on administrative overhead.The evolution of CRM systems has been dramatic, from basic contact management tools to sophisticated platforms equipped with advanced automation features.

Initially, CRM systems were primarily used for storing customer information and tracking sales activities. However, as technology has advanced, automation has played a crucial role in shaping CRM development, integrating functionalities such as email marketing, lead scoring, and customer segmentation. These enhancements allow businesses to interact with customers at the right time and through the right channels, significantly enhancing the customer experience.

Overview of Popular CRM Automation Tools

Several CRM automation tools have gained popularity for their robust capabilities. The following tools are often recommended for their comprehensive features:

  • Salesforce: Known for its extensive customization options and robust analytics capabilities, Salesforce caters to businesses of all sizes. Its cloud-based platform allows for seamless integration and real-time data access.
  • HubSpot CRM: A user-friendly, free CRM solution that provides essential features like contact management and lead generation. HubSpot integrates seamlessly with its marketing tools, making it ideal for inbound marketing strategies.
  • Zoho CRM: Offers a wide array of features, including lead scoring and social media integration. Zoho’s affordability and scalability make it suitable for small to medium-sized businesses.
  • Pipedrive: Focused on sales management, Pipedrive offers a visual pipeline interface that helps sales teams track progress and manage deals efficiently.
  • Microsoft Dynamics 365: Integrates well with other Microsoft products and provides comprehensive business intelligence tools. Its flexibility allows businesses to customize their CRM experience extensively.

Comparison of CRM Automation Software

To assist businesses in selecting the most suitable CRM automation software, a comparison of popular tools highlights their respective pros and cons:

CRM Tool Pros Cons
Salesforce Highly customizable, extensive app ecosystem, strong analytics Complex interface, higher cost
HubSpot CRM Free to start, user-friendly, great for inbound marketing Limited advanced features without paid upgrades
Zoho CRM Cost-effective, versatile features, good customer support Interface can be overwhelming for new users
Pipedrive Intuitive sales pipeline, focuses on sales activities Limited marketing automation features
Microsoft Dynamics 365 Strong integration with Microsoft products, robust analytics Can be expensive, requires training to use effectively

Emerging Technologies Influencing CRM Automation

The field of CRM automation is continuously evolving, significantly influenced by emerging techn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ning. These advancements have the potential to enhance CRM functionalities dramatically.AI technologies enable predictive analytics, allowing businesses to forecast customer behaviors and tailor their marketing efforts accordingly. Machine learning algorithms analyze vast amounts of data, identifying patterns and trends that improve lead scoring and segmentation.

For example, companies leveraging AI can automate customer interactions through chatbots, providing immediate responses while collecting valuable data on customer preferences.Furthermore, the integration of natural language processing (NLP) into CRM systems allows for sophisticated sentiment analysis, enabling businesses to gauge customer satisfaction effectively. This technology can transform customer feedback into actionable insights, enhancing decision-making processes.In conclusion, the integration of these emerging technologies not only streamlines CRM tasks but also personalizes customer interactions, ultimately fostering stronger customer relationships and driving business success.

Step-by-Step Procedure for Effective Implementation

A well-defined procedure is essential for the successful implementation of CRM automation. The following steps outline a comprehensive approach:

  1. Define Objectives: Identify specific goals for implementing CRM automation, such as improving sales processes, enhancing customer service, or streamlining marketing efforts.
  2. Assess Current Systems: Evaluate existing CRM and related systems to understand what functionalities are already in place and what gaps need to be filled.
  3. Select the Right Tools: Research and choose CRM automation tools that align with organizational needs and objectives. Consider factors like scalability, user-friendliness, and integration capabilities.
  4. Data Migration: Prepare for a smooth transition by cleaning, organizing, and migrating data from legacy systems to the new CRM platform.
  5. Training and Support: Equip employees with the necessary skills through training sessions. Provide ongoing support to ensure users are comfortable with the new system.
  6. Testing: Conduct thorough testing of the CRM automation system to identify and resolve any issues before full deployment.
  7. Launch and Monitor: Officially launch the system, while continuously monitoring its performance and user engagement to make necessary adjustments.

Common Challenges and Strategies for Overcoming Them

While implementing CRM automation offers substantial benefits, organizations often encounter challenges. Here are some prevalent obstacles along with strategies to address them:

Organizations must anticipate difficulties during the implementation of CRM automation to develop effective solutions.

  • Change Resistance: Employees may be resistant to adopting new technologies. To mitigate this, involve team members in the selection process and emphasize how automation will benefit their daily tasks.
  • Data Quality Issues: Poor data quality can hinder automation effectiveness. Establish a data governance strategy to ensure accuracy, consistency, and compliance.
  • Integration Difficulties: Merging new CRM tools with existing applications may pose integration challenges. It’s essential to choose vendors that provide robust integration support and tools.
  • Lack of Clear Objectives: Without clear goals, the project may lack direction. Regularly review and communicate the objectives defined in the initial phase to keep the team aligned.

Key Metrics to Track Success of CRM Automation Initiatives

Measuring the success of CRM automation initiatives requires the establishment of key performance indicators (KPIs). Tracking these metrics enables organizations to evaluate the effectiveness of their automation strategies and make informed adjustments.

  • Customer Acquisition Cost: Monitor changes in costs associated with acquiring new customers pre- and post-automation.
  • Sales Forecast Accuracy: Assess improvements in the accuracy of sales forecasts resulting from automated data analysis.
  • Lead Conversion Rate: Measure the percentage of leads that convert into customers to evaluate the effectiveness of automated lead nurturing.
  • Customer Satisfaction Score (CSAT): Gather customer feedback to gauge satisfaction levels and identify areas for improvement.
  • Return on Investment (ROI): Calculate the financial return generated from CRM automation initiatives versus the costs incurred.

Impact of Data Privacy Regulations on CRM Automation

The increasing emphasis on data privacy is reshaping how businesses approach CRM automation. New reg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the United States, mandate stricter compliance measures regarding customer data handling. Businesses must prioritize transparency and security in their CRM strategies to maintain consumer trust and avoid severe penalties.

To adapt to these regulations, organizations should consider the following measures:

  • Implement robust data governance frameworks to ensure compliance with regulatory standards.
  • Invest in secure CRM systems that prioritize data encryption and user privacy.
  • Educate employees about data protection policies and best practices for handling customer information.
  • Establish clear consent mechanisms for data collection, ensuring customers are informed about how their data will be used.

These steps will not only ensure compliance but also build stronger relationships with customers by respecting their privacy concerns.
